Diehl Defence IRIS-T Air-to-Air Missile

January 9, 2020 LM Publications 0

In addition to the consortium partners Germany (pilot nation), Greece, Italy, Norway, Sweden and Spain, further countries worldwide decided to procure IRIS-T. It was selected as standard weapon for the Eurofighter, F-16, EF-18, Tornado and Gripen fighter aircraft. […]
